Live prices for 19 commodities across four groups — energy, metals, agricultural and industrial — quoted against their international benchmarks and refreshed through the trading day. Right now 8 of 19 are trading higher than their previous close.
Commodities set the input costs for a large share of the Indian market, which is why they move equities before equities move. Crude feeds inflation, the rupee and every company that burns or refines it; industrial metals lead the capital goods and auto cycle; gold tells you what global capital thinks of risk.

Crude oil first, because India imports the large majority of what it consumes — a sustained rise widens the trade deficit, pressures the rupee and squeezes margins for paint, tyre, aviation and logistics companies while helping upstream producers. Gold matters second, both as a household savings asset and as the global risk barometer. Industrial metals such as copper and aluminium feed directly into metal, auto and capital goods earnings.
No, and the difference matters. These are international benchmark prices quoted in US dollars — WTI and Brent for crude, COMEX for gold and silver. MCX contracts are quoted in rupees per Indian contract size and additionally reflect the USD/INR rate, import duty and local premiums. A gold price flat in dollars can still rise on MCX purely because the rupee weakened.
WTI is the US benchmark, priced at Cushing, Oklahoma; Brent is the North Sea benchmark and the reference for most internationally traded crude. India's import basket tracks Brent far more closely than WTI, so Brent is the more relevant of the two for Indian inflation and for oil marketing company margins. The spread between them widens and narrows with US production and shipping economics.
Quotes refresh continuously from international futures markets, which trade nearly around the clock on weekdays — so commodity prices move overnight while Indian equity markets are shut. That overnight move is often what explains a gap-up or gap-down opening in metal, energy and paint stocks the following morning.
Indian residents can trade commodity derivatives on MCX and NCDEX, which list rupee-denominated contracts on gold, silver, crude, natural gas, base metals and several agricultural commodities. The international benchmarks shown here are the reference prices those contracts track, not directly tradable instruments for Indian retail investors.
